首页
熊猫办公下载
文件下载
根据地址查询经纬度
登录 / 注册
一级分类:
安全技术
存储
操作系统
服务器应用
行业
课程资源
开发技术
考试认证
数据库
网络技术
信息化
移动开发
云计算
大数据
跨平台
音视频
游戏开发
人工智能
区块链
二级分类:
C语言实现局域网扫描器
用C语言编程实现扫描器,能够扫描局域网中存在的主机、及其开放的端口
2025/10/18 17:34:52
7KB
局域网扫描
1
基于QT的端口扫描器
支持多线程扫描;
可以扫描特定主机的指定范围;
下载后就可以使用;
同时包含QT工程代码;
请放心下载
2025/10/17 5:33:54
14.69MB
qt
1
IP流量检测
编写程序,监控本地网络,捕获一段时间内以本机为源地址或目的地址的IP数据包(不包括以广播形式发出的数据包),统计IP数据包的信息,列出本机与其他主机之间不同协议类型IP数据包的流量。
5KB
IP
协议
源地址
目的地址
1
MFCUSBHID
**正文**在Windows操作系统开发中,MFC(MicrosoftFoundationClasses)是C++库的一个重要组成部分,它为构建桌面应用程序提供了一种结构化的框架。
而USBHID(HumanInterfaceDevice)是USB设备类规范的一种,主要用于人机交互设备,如键盘、鼠标、游戏控制器等。
本文将深入探讨如何使用MFC来实现对USBHID设备的读写操作。
我们需要理解USBHID的基本概念。
HID设备通过使用HID报告来与主机通信,这些报告包含了设备状态和用户输入的数据。
HID类驱动程序是操作系统的一部分,负责解析和处理这些报告。
开发者无需编写驱动程序,只需与设备的接口进行交互即可。
在MFC环境下,我们可以使用`CreateFile`函数打开USBHID设备,其参数通常包括设备的设备路径,例如`\\?\usb#vid_XXXX&pid_YYYY#...`,这里的`XXXX`和`YYYY`分别是设备的供应商ID和产品ID。
接着,我们调用`DeviceIoControl`函数来进行读写操作,传递适当的控制代码,如`IOCTL_HID_GET_REPORT`或`IOCTL_HID_SET_REPORT`。
为了更方便地管理USBHID设备,我们可以创建一个MFC类来封装这些系统调用。
这个类可以包含成员变量,如设备句柄、设备描述符和报告ID,以及成员函数,如`OpenDevice`、`ReadReport`、`WriteReport`和`CloseDevice`。
以下是一个简单的MFC类设计示例:```cppclassCHIDDevice:publicCObject{public:CHIDDevice();~CHIDDevice();boolOpenDevice(LPCTSTRdevicePath);voidCloseDevice();boolReadReport(void*buffer,DWORDsize);boolWriteReport(void*buffer,DWORDsize);private:HANDLEm_hDevice;};```在`OpenDevice`中,我们执行`CreateFile`,在`CloseDevice`中关闭句柄。
`ReadReport`和`WriteReport`则分别使用`DeviceIoControl`进行读写操作,传递适当的缓冲区和大小。
在实际应用中,我们还需要处理USBHID设备的枚举和选择。
可以遍历`SetupDiGetClassDevs`返回的设备信息集,获取HID设备的详细信息,并根据需求选择合适的设备。
此外,为了处理异步读写,可以使用MFC的消息机制,如消息队列和消息映射,或者使用CAsyncSocket或CAsyncMonikerFile等异步I/O类。
利用MFC开发USBHID应用涉及以下几个关键步骤:1.**设备枚举**:使用`SetupDiGetClassDevs`枚举HID设备,通过`SetupDiEnumDeviceInfo`获取设备详细信息。
2.**设备连接**:使用`CreateFile`打开设备,获得设备句柄。
3.**读写操作**:通过`DeviceIoControl`进行数据交换,读取或设置HID报告。
4.**错误处理**:适当处理可能的错误,如设备未找到、访问权限问题等。
5.**异步处理**:根据需要,使用MFC的消息机制实现异步读写。
通过以上步骤,开发者可以构建一个功能完备的MFC应用程序,实现对USBHID设备的高效控制。
在实际项目中,还可以考虑添加设备事件监听、多设备管理等功能,以提升应用的灵活性和可扩展性。
2025/10/11 10:31:51
30.04MB
USB
1
python远程获取文件
远程获取主机上的资源信息、并下载到本地目录下
2025/10/6 5:24:58
2KB
python
远程获取文件
1
淘宝客-源码,可直接使用,可运营学习
普通独立服务器或虚拟主机安装步骤1,将本目录的所有文件上传至FTP空间2,通过网址打开您的网址/install.php进入安装界面3,输入数据库信息,并配置好管理员账号,即安装完成4,安装完成后,系统会自动删除install.php文件和install目录,防止被恶意,失误重装导至数据丢失(如自动删除失败请手动删除)5,必须保证以下3个目录/assets//install//web/有可读写权限777
2025/9/26 6:49:11
10.93MB
优惠卷
淘宝
商城
1
falco:云原生运行时安全性-源码
云原生运行时安全性。
想聊天吗?在的频道上加入我们。
最新发行阅读。
发展稳定转数黛比二元Falco项目最初由创建,是一个孵化中的开源云原生运行时安全工具。
Falco可以轻松使用内核事件,并使用Kubernetes和其他云本机堆栈中的信息丰富这些事件。
Falco具有一组专门针对Kubernetes,Linux和云原生构建的安全规则。
如果系统中违反规则,Falco将发送警报,通知用户违规及其严重性。
安装Falco如果您想在生产中运行Falco,请遵守。
Kubernetes工具链接注意舵Falco社区定期发布头盔图表。
迷你库Falco驱动程序已放入minikube中,以便于部署。
类使用kind运行Falco需要主机系统上的驱动程序。
GKE我们建议使用eBPF驱动程序在GKE上运行Falco。
发展Falco设计为可扩展的,因此可以内置到云原生应用程序和基础架构中。
Falco有一个端点和一个在定义的API。
Falco项目为此端点支持各种SDK。
开发工具包语言资料库走锈PythonFalco可以检测到什么
2025/9/18 7:37:42
1.07MB
kubernetes
security
containers
cncf
1
泰和安消防主机调试软件.zip
泰和安消防主机调试软件可对300630163032等等还要系列壁挂机调试调试使用打印机线安装驱动就可以正常调试(内附驱动)
2025/9/10 23:16:26
24.51MB
泰和安消防主机调试软件
1
CCNA中文教材(很全面)
目录序言前言第1章网络互连介绍 11.1认证目标1.01:网络互连模型 11.1.1网络的发展 21.1.2OSI模型 21.1.3封装 31.2认证目标1.02:物理层和数据链路层 41.2.1DIX和802.3Ethernet 51.2.2802.5令牌环网 71.2.3ANSIFDDI 81.2.4MAC地址 91.2.5接口 91.2.6广域网服务 121.3认证目标1.03:网络层和路径确定 171.3.1第3层地址 171.3.2已选择路由协议和路由选择协议 171.3.3路由选择算法和度 181.4认证目标1.04:传输层 181.4.1可靠性 181.4.2窗口机制 181.5认证目标1.05:上层协议 181.6认证目标1.06:Cisco路由器、交换机和集线器 181.7认证目标1.07:配置Cisco交换机和集线器 201.8认证总结 201.92分钟练习 221.10自我测试 23第2章从CiscoIOS软件开始 312.1认证目标2.01:用户界面 312.1.1用户模式和特权模式 312.1.2命令行界面 322.2认证目标2.02:路由器基础 352.2.1路由器元素 352.2.2路由器模式 352.2.3检查路由器状态 372.2.4Cisco发现协议 382.2.5远程访问路由器 392.2.6基本测试 392.2.7调试 402.2.8路由基础 412.3认证目标2.03:初始配置 432.3.1虚拟配置注册表设置 462.3.2启动序列:引导系统命令 472.3.3将配置传送到服务器或从服务器上复制配置 472.4认证目标2.04:自动安装配置数据 492.5认证总结 492.62分钟练习 502.7自我测试 51第3章IP寻址 583.1认证目标3.01:IP地址类 583.1.1IP地址的结构 583.1.2特殊情况:回路、广播和网络地址 593.1.3识别地址类 603.1.4子网掩码的重要性 613.1.5二进制和十进制互相转换 623.2认证目标3.02:子网划分和子网掩码 643.2.1子网划分的目的 653.2.2在默认子网掩码中加入位 653.3认证目标3.03:子网规划 663.3.1选择子网掩码 663.3.2主机数目的影响 663.3.3确定每个子网的地址范围 673.4认证目标3.04:复杂子网 683.4.1子网位穿越8位位组边界 683.4.2变长子网掩码 693.4.3超网划分 703.5认证目标3.05:用CiscoIOS配置IP地址 713.5.1设置IP地址和参数 713.5.2主机名称到地址的映射 713.5.3使用ping 723.5.4使用IPTRACE和Telnet 733.6认证总结 733.72分钟练习 743.8自我测试 75第4章TCP/IP协议 884.1认证目标4.01:应用层服务 894.2认证目标4.02:表示和会话层服务 894.2.1远程过程调用 894.2.2Socket 894.2.3传输层接口 904.2.4NetBIOS 904.3认证目标4.03:协议的详细结构 904.3.1传输层 914.3.2TCP 914.3.3UDP 934.4认证目标4.04:网络层 944.4.1网际协议 944.4.2地址解析协议 954.4.3反向地址解析协议 964.4.4逆向地址解析协议 964.4.5网际控制消息协议 964.5认证目标4.05:操作系统命令 974.5.1UNIX 97
2025/9/8 22:48:42
8.22MB
CCNA
中文
1
微标ASP无组件上传类v1.3(无刷新、多文件上传,并且可查杀木马,utf-8格式)
参考:https://blog.csdn.net/sysdzw/article/details/80562058微标ASP上传类v1.3(无刷新、无组件、多文件上传,并且可查杀木马,utf-8格式)请将本程序放到你的虚拟主机上运行,如果本地有iis也可以(注意定要把iis那儿的上传大小限制的200k改大点,参考下面第二点)。
注意不要使用一些简易asp服务器,会有莫名其妙的错误。
如果只需要上传单文件可以把index.htm中的multiple="multiple"删除掉,对应的多文件前端显示及处理需要您对upload.asp进行修改调整,然后前端ajax获取数据进行处理。
关于“微标ASP上传类v1.3”更新摘要:'========================================================================================================='类名:微标ASP上传类v1.3(无刷新、无组件、多文件上传,并且可查杀木马,utf-8格式)'作者:sysdzw'联系QQ:171977759'网站:https://blog.csdn.net/sysdzw'版本:v1.0以化境ASP无组件上传作为初版v1.0,之后进行了多项修改。
'v1.1修正了批量上传时file.add语句的报错问题。
原因是键值冲突,本版本对键值做了唯一化处理。
2018-06-04'v1.2修改文件格式为utf-8格式,以提高兼容性2018-08-13'修改代码中部分Charset="gb2312"为Charset="utf-8",以提高兼容性'增加了图片木马检测功能。
在上传的时候以gb2312格式读入字符串检测是否包含request等关键字'v1.3改进了图片木马检测功能。
加入了更多的关键字判断,让木马无处遁形2018-10-04'=========================================================================================================相关参数设置:1.ajax_upload.asp中的参数设置说明:(1)SavePath上传目录,默认为“uploadfiles”。
2.clsUpload.asp中的参数设置说明:(1)AllowFiles所允许上传的文件格式,默认为"jpg,jpeg,gif,png"。
(2)MaxDownFileSize允许上传的文件大小,默认30M,注意iis默认限制就200k,您需要在iis那儿做设置,网站-asp-限制属性-最大请求实体主体限制,加上两个0,改成20000000,这样就改成20M了。
3.index.htm中的参数说明在第32和37行,分别是判断类型和大小的,可根据需要修改。
这里是前端检测文件类型和大小的,可减轻服务器工作。
后端要等文件post完成才能开始检测,假设误选择了个几百兆的exe、rar等文件网页直接卡死。
早发现文件早提示。
查杀图片木马原理:一些图片会被不法分子插入些可执行的asp代码,在被include的时候悄悄执行,我们将图片以文本方式进行检查,判断是否包含某些关键字,如果包含就停止上传,总而提高了服务器的安全。
本来想打包个图片木马文件供大家测试,担心上传会不通过,而且下载了后本机的360等软件也会报毒,这样会吓坏一批小白,以为我代码有什么后门。
。
其实就那么几行代码,大家可以逐行看,没什么机关的。
如果一定想试验下代码的效果可以百度下asp图片木马制作方法,然后自己做个图马上传测试看看。
本程序由sysdzw提供。
如有需技术支持可联系QQ:171977759
2025/9/3 18:39:25
53KB
asp上传无
无组件上传
asp上传
微标上传
1
共 652 条记录
首页
上一页
下一页
尾页
钉钉无人值守自动打卡脚本 永不迟到的神器 安卓和苹果教程
New!
在日常工作中,钉钉打卡成了我生活中不可或缺的一部分。然而,有时候这个看似简单的任务却给我带来了不少烦恼。 每天早晚,我总是得牢记打开钉钉应用,点击"工作台",再找到"考勤打卡"进行签到。有时候因为工作忙碌,会忘记打卡,导致考勤异常,影响当月的工作评价。而且,由于我使用的是苹果手机,有时候系统更新后,钉钉的某些功能会出现异常,使得打卡变得更加麻烦。 另外,我的家人使用的是安卓手机,他们也经常抱怨钉钉打卡的繁琐。尤其是对于那些不太熟悉手机操作的长辈来说,每次打卡都是一次挑战。他们总是担心自己会操作失误,导致打卡失败。 为了解决这些烦恼,我开始思考是否可以通过编写一个全自动化脚本来实现钉钉打卡。经过一段时间的摸索和学习,我终于成功编写出了一个适用于苹果和安卓系统的钉钉打卡脚本。
2024-04-09 15:03
15KB
钉钉
钉钉打卡
个人信息
点我去登录or注册
|
微信登录
一言
热门下载
双系统双频伪距单点定位程序
数据库系统概论第五版
中科院考博英语2009-2018年试题及答案解析(十五套436面).pdf
Docker构建tomcat镜像jdk1.8+tomcat9.zip
飘逸传世引擎源代码
ABAQUS金属非稳态和稳态切削过程的模拟分析_张东进.pdf
R9390系列BIOS修改和风扇调速工具
HTML5+CSS3中文参考手册(3手册)chm版中文参考手册打包
KEPServerEXV6.7.zip
几何画板课件350套.zip
StimulsoftReports2020.1.1License.rar
ENVI去云补丁Haze_tool文件及其使用说明和安装方法
vue项目demo(asp.netmvc5+vue2.5)
高光谱和LiDAR多模态遥感图像分类数据集
新升级版TP5商城小程序源码+公众号版+h5一整套源码V3.zip
最新下载
echarts3图标功能
人眼定位检测
2009年4月高等教育自学考试全国统一命题考试计算机组成原理试卷及答案.doc
NGUI-Next-Gen2019.3.0最新版.rar
低比特率图像压缩MATLAB代码保证可运行
johntheripper(最新)
图书馆管理系统大作业
vb纯代码生成二维码源代码,支持低中高容错生成
最优潮流算法
MATLAB电力系统设计与分析
LR实现语法分析
iperf2-iperf3-windows-64位
谷安天下Security+ppt
MIMO-OFDM无线通信技术及MATLAB实现(英文版)
59分59秒计时器实验报告
其他资源
ISA标准,企业控制系统集成,智能制造MES理论标准和基础,中文版
Progra妹妹inginHaskell第二版
Centos6.5一键安装ffmpeg(含依赖包)
ps平面树笔刷
mysql-connector-java-8.0.23.jar
超市商品购物管理体系
挪动端useragent,18w条,包含platform,颜色深度信息
IXWebSocket:websocket和http客户端和服务器库,随附ws,命令行瑞士军刀实用程序-源码
c++写的电梯调度法式
onTouch事件的传递思维导图(完好版)
Slides-SAS_final.pdf
筒仓设计软件
MATLAB对象箱大全-聚类分析对象箱FuzzyClusteringToolbox
未来教育考试零碎V4.0.zip
《消灭病毒》美术资源
SPFD54124B_V0.8_20070703.pdf
高速列车平稳性目的盘算
STM32F10X+ENC28J60TCP以太网连接
Android实验报告--扫雷游戏
基于STM32F103的LCD1602的IIC显示程序